Overview Levowok 500mg Infusion
Intravenous Levowok (500mg) is a bacterial infection antibiotic. Its applications include treating infections affecting the urinary tract, respiratory system (including pneumonia), and skin and soft tissues. This medication halts bacterial proliferation, thereby resolving the infection. Administered intravenously by a healthcare provider – it's unsuitable for self-administration – this injection is indicated when oral intake is infeasible (e.g., hospitalized or unconscious individuals). Complete the prescribed dosage; premature cessation is discouraged. Potential side effects include headache, nausea, dizziness, and constipation. Diarrhea, while possible, typically subsides upon treatment completion; persistent diarrhea or bloody stools necessitate immediate medical attention. Injection site reactions (pain, swelling, redness) may occur but usually resolve. However, prolonged symptoms require consultation with a physician. Pre-existing allergies to any component contraindicate its use. Patients with kidney impairment require careful monitoring during treatment.

How Levowok 500mg Infusion works:
Levowok 500mg, administered intravenously, is an antibacterial agent. Its mechanism of action involves inhibiting the bacterial enzyme DNA-gyrase, thus blocking bacterial cell replication and repair, resulting in bacterial cell death.
SAFETY ADVICE
AlcoholSAFE
Alcohol consumption alongside Levowok 500mg infusions presents no known adverse reactions.
PregnancyC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
Administering Levowok 500mg Infusion during pregnancy poses a confirmed risk to fetal development and is therefore contraindicated. Exceptions may exist in critical medical circumstances where a physician deems the potential advantages outweigh the inherent dangers. Physician consultation is mandatory.
Breast feedingC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
Administering Levowok 500mg infusion while breastfeeding is likely inadvisable. Available human data indicates potential drug transfer to breast milk, posing a possible risk to the infant.
DrivingUNSAFE
Administering Levowok 500mg intravenously can induce drowsiness, blurred vision, and dizziness. Driving is prohibited should these effects manifest.
KidneyCAUTION
Administering Levowok 500mg Infusion requires careful consideration in individuals with impaired renal function. Dosage modification for Levowok 500mg Infusion might be necessary. Physician consultation is advised.
LiverCONSULT YOUR DOCTOR
Insufficient data exists regarding Levowok 500mg Infusion administration to individuals with hepatic impairment. Physician consultation is advised. Discontinue use and notify your physician immediately if jaundice symptoms appear during treatment.
